Step-by-Step Guide to Creating Your OnlyFans Account
Creating an OnlyFans account is straightforward. Here’s a concise step-by-step guide: 1. Visit the OnlyFans website and click on the 'Sign Up' button. 2. Fill in your email, create a password, and choose a username. 3. Confirm your email address through the link sent to your inbox. 4. Set up your profile by adding a bio and profile picture. 5. Select your subscription price and other account settings. 6. Verify your identity to enable payment processing. 7. Start creating and sharing content!

Setting Subscription Rates and Payment Processing
One of the essential features of OnlyFans is the ability to set your subscription rates. The platform enables you to charge a monthly fee for your content, with rates typically ranging from $5 to $50. Setting your price depends on your target audience, content quality, and engagement level. It's crucial to position your rate appropriately to ensure you're accessible while maximizing your earnings.

Promoting Your OnlyFans Account
With millions of creators on the platform, promoting your OnlyFans account is essential. Here are some strategies: - Utilize social media platforms like Instagram and Twitter to showcase snippets of your content. - Collaborate with other creators for cross-promotions. - Engage in online communities relevant to your niche to share your content and connect with potential subscribers. - Consider paid promotions if you're open to investing in your growth.
